## Markdown Pipeline: Account Recovery

New to the Wrenfall docs team? Our markdown pipeline renders through three stages: parse, sanitize, publish. If the publisher account locks after failed sanitizer runs, do not create a replacement account — downstream caches key on its identity. Instead, initiate recovery from the pipeline console, which will prompt for the passphrase shown below.

strongbox words: druvan-lamys-eliius-jorax-istox-soreth-ulays-gilix-ralix-oliiel-norwyn-casvan-praius

## Artifact Signing — SDK Parity Notes (Weekly Sync)

Kestrel SDK for Android reached parity with the Swift client this sprint: offline queueing, batched telemetry, and retry semantics now match. Both SDKs ship as signed artifacts from the same pipeline. Remaining gap: background sync throttling, targeted next sprint. Verify both release bundles before tagging. Both artifacts validate against the shared signing key below.

signing key of kawig-fafog = bky19_6Fypv1qws7J8qJtaYjX

Quiet room — Floor 7, Dunmoor House. One room, no bookings, first come. Max stay: 90 minutes. No calls, no meetings, no food. Phones on silent. Lights dim automatically; don't adjust the panel. If the door shows red, it's occupied — wait in the seventh-floor lounge, don't knock. Report any issues to the floor host, not IT. The room locks from inside; the corridor door stays secured at all times. To get through it, use the pass below.

door code, tajof-kageg: bdg-QVDCE-3